Voices: Don Messick, Casey Kasem, Frank Welker, Pat Stevens, Heather North Kenney. Scooby-Doo wants to be a serious actor, and with Shaggy as his manager, anything's possible. But while Scooby is off becoming famous, the rest of the gang doesn't know what to do without him, as they reminisce about the first day they met Scooby-Doo and how much he means to them.
